What Is Child Only Policy Insurance?

Child only policy insurance is a health insurance plan designed just for children, separate from a parent’s policy. This type of insurance covers hospital visits, doctor consultations, medicines, and sometimes vaccinations. In the UAE, this option is helpful for parents whose own coverage does not include dependents or for guardians who want to secure children’s healthcare independently.

Unlike family plans, child only health insurance UAE policies focus on the unique needs of young people. They often include coverage for emergencies and ongoing care for chronic conditions. Many plans also offer access to a wide network of hospitals and clinics across the UAE.

Benefits of Child Only Health Insurance in the UAE

There are several reasons why parents and guardians choose a standalone policy for children. First, it ensures your child receives care even if your own insurance changes due to work or residency status. Second, many schools in the UAE require proof of health coverage for admission, and a dedicated policy meets this need.

Another benefit is flexibility. You can select a plan that matches your child’s medical history and expected needs. If your child has allergies or requires regular checkups, you can tailor coverage accordingly. This flexibility is especially useful for expat families who may not have access to government health benefits.

How to Choose the Right Policy

When choosing child only health insurance uae, compare what each plan covers and look at the hospital network. Check if the policy includes outpatient care, dental, or vision benefits. It is also wise to read reviews and get advice from other parents in your community. Many local insurance providers offer quotes online, making it easy to compare costs and benefits.

Make sure to ask about waiting periods and exclusions. Some policies may not cover pre-existing conditions right away. Always read the fine print before making your choice. If you feel unsure, consult a licensed insurance advisor who knows the UAE market.
